What is the relation of this magic agency, the mind, to the body? What is its relation to the soul? What is the relation of the soul to God? What, in fact, is the Reality of Man? Henry A. Weil, with the aid of numerous well-chosen quotations from the Baha'i Scriptures, gives us a fascinating study of this problem. Here, in his book, Closer Than Your Life-Vein, he discusses the nature of body, mind and soul, not merely as theory, but as a means of self-improvement through the understanding of this highly complicated being, Man, who Baha'u'llah refers to as "God's mystery." This book serves as inspiration, guidance, and valuable study. Its message to humanity is a very important one.
